Comprehending Cooling And Heating Solutions and Their Elements
A/c systems, essential to modern-day building comfort, encompass an array of parts working in harmony to control indoor climate. These systems commonly include home heating systems, ventilation systems, and cooling devices. Each element plays an important duty; heating devices, such as furnaces or heat pumps, give warmth during cooler months, while cooling systems cool rooms throughout warm climate.
Ventilation systems ensure air high quality by helping with the exchange of outdoor and interior air, consequently getting rid of contaminants and wetness. Ductwork, fans, and filters add to this process, enabling effective air flow and tidiness. Energy-efficient A/c Equipments
While lots of home owners may not understand it, the performance of ventilation, air, and heating conditioning systems plays a vital function in overall power intake. Energy-efficient HVAC systems utilize sophisticated modern technologies and styles to lessen power use while keeping convenience. These systems usually integrate variable rate motors, high SEER (Seasonal Energy Performance Proportion) ratings, and enhanced insulation to optimize efficiency. By eating much less energy, they not just lower energy bills yet additionally lower greenhouse gas discharges, contributing to a more lasting setting. Furthermore, energy-efficient cooling and heating remedies can improve interior air quality and lengthen system long life, making them a sensible investment for house owners seeking to stabilize convenience, expense savings, and ecological duty. Regular Maintenance Importance
Regular upkeep of a/c systems plays an essential duty in optimizing power intake, as ignored devices often brings about ineffectiveness and increased operational prices. Routine inspections and servicing assurance that parts such as air ducts, coils, and filters operate at peak effectiveness, lowering power waste. When systems are well-maintained, they need much less power to warm or cool spaces, which directly reduces energy expenses. Additionally, normal maintenance can prolong the life-span of cooling and heating units, minimizing the requirement for costly substitutes. By dealing with possible problems before they intensify, homeowners and companies can improve sustainability and add to an extra environmentally friendly method to power use. Lower Power Consumption
The shift towards high-efficiency HVAC units presents a considerable possibility for lowering energy intake in residential and industrial settings. These innovative systems make use of innovative technologies that maximize energy usage, resulting in lower utility costs and a decreased carbon impact. By utilizing variable-speed compressors and boosted warmth exchangers, high-efficiency units consume much less power while keeping comfort levels. Additionally, numerous versions integrate wise thermostats, enabling individuals to program and check their heating and cooling down requirements efficiently. Consequently, buildings equipped with these systems usually report energy savings of 20-50% contrasted to traditional cooling and heating devices. As a result, the adoption of high-efficiency cooling and heating modern technologies not only advantages individual users however also adds to wider sustainability objectives by minimizing total power demand.

The Duty of Smart Thermostats in Power Savings
While lots of home owners look for effective means to lower power usage, wise thermostats have emerged as an essential option in accomplishing significant power financial savings. These devices utilize innovative modern technology to optimize heating and cooling down routines based upon individual habits and choices. By discovering the home owner's patterns, wise thermostats can change temperature levels automatically, making certain that power is not squandered when the home is unoccupied.
In addition, lots of clever thermostats include remote access capabilities, allowing users to monitor and regulate their HVAC systems from anywhere through smartphone apps. This adaptability assists homeowners make educated adjustments, better enhancing energy performance. Data analytics additionally play an important role, as these gadgets offer understandings into energy usage, allowing customers to identify trends and areas for enhancement. Lasting Cooling And Heating Practices for Homeowners
Implementing lasting cooling and heating techniques can significantly profit homeowners looking for to decrease their ecological impact. One efficient strategy is to purchase energy-efficient systems, such as those with high Seasonal Power Performance Ratios (SEER) and Energy Celebrity accreditations. Regular upkeep, consisting of filter changes and system evaluations, warranties peak efficiency and long life. House owners can likewise improve energy performance by securing ducts and protecting the home, lessening energy loss.
Using clever or programmable thermostats allows precise temperature control, minimizing energy usage during unoccupied hours. In addition, incorporating eco-friendly power sources, such as solar panels, can also reduce dependence on nonrenewable fuel sources.

The Future of Cooling And Heating Innovation and Sustainability
As services progressively welcome energy-efficient a/c remedies, the future of cooling and heating technology is developing in the direction of also higher sustainability. Developments such as wise thermostats and IoT combination are revolutionizing power management, allowing systems to optimize performance in real-time. These innovations enable a/c systems to check usage patterns, adjust settings, and lower energy usage based on tenancy and outside problems.
In addition, the incorporation of renewable resource resources, such as solar-powered systems, is becoming extra widespread, reducing reliance on fossil gas. Advanced styles and products, consisting of high-efficiency warm exchangers and variable cooling agent flow systems, are additionally adding to reduced environmental effects.
On top of that, regulative frameworks are promoting more stringent power efficiency requirements, prompting suppliers to focus on sustainable techniques in their styles. Exactly how Frequently Should I Change My Cooling And Heating Filters?
Cooling and heating filters must commonly be changed every 1 to 3 months, relying on use and environmental elements. Prompt substitutes and normal checks aid maintain air high quality and system performance, prolonging the life of the heating and cooling system.
What Is the Suitable Thermostat Establishing for Power Financial Savings?
The optimal thermostat setting for energy savings commonly ranges between 68 ° F to 72 ° F in winter and 75 ° F to 78 ° F in summer season. Changing settings accordingly can substantially decrease energy intake and improve total effectiveness.
Can HVAC Equipments Lower Indoor Air Air Pollution?
Heating and cooling systems can indeed decrease interior air pollution by filtering pollutants and regulating humidity degrees. Appropriate maintenance and the usage of high-grade filters enhance their performance in advertising much healthier interior air high quality for residents.

Just How Does Insulation Affect Cooling And Heating Performance?
Insulation substantially affects heating and cooling performance by minimizing warmth transfer. Appropriate insulation minimizes energy loss, improves temperature level regulation, and enhances system effectiveness, resulting in lower energy consumption and raised convenience within business or domestic spaces.
